package org.ovirt.engine.core.vdsbroker.gluster;
import java.util.Set;
import org.ovirt.engine.core.common.businessentities.gluster.GlusterVolumeEntity;
import org.ovirt.engine.core.common.businessentities.gluster.TransportType;
import org.ovirt.engine.core.common.vdscommands.gluster.CreateGlusterVolumeVDSParameters;
import org.ovirt.engine.core.compat.Guid;
import org.ovirt.engine.core.vdsbroker.irsbroker.OneUuidReturn;
import org.ovirt.engine.core.vdsbroker.vdsbroker.Status;
/**
* VDS command to create a gluster volume
*/
public class CreateGlusterVolumeVDSCommand<P extends CreateGlusterVolumeVDSParameters> extends AbstractGlusterBrokerCommand<P> {
private OneUuidReturn uuidReturn;
public CreateGlusterVolumeVDSCommand(P parameters) {
super(parameters);
}
@Override
protected Status getReturnStatus() {
return uuidReturn.getStatus();
}
@Override
protected void executeVdsBrokerCommand() {
GlusterVolumeEntity volume = getParameters().getVolume();
boolean isForce = getParameters().isForce();
uuidReturn = getBroker().glusterVolumeCreate(volume.getName(),
volume.getBrickDirectories().toArray(new String[0]),
volume.getReplicaCount(),
volume.getStripeCount(),
getTransportTypeArr(volume),
isForce,
volume.getIsArbiter());
// Handle errors if any
proceedProxyReturnValue();
if(getVDSReturnValue().getSucceeded()) {
// set the volume updated with id as the return value
volume.setId(Guid.createGuidFromStringDefaultEmpty(uuidReturn.uuid));
setReturnValue(volume);
}
}
private String[] getTransportTypeArr(GlusterVolumeEntity volume) {
Set<TransportType> transportTypes = volume.getTransportTypes();
if(transportTypes == null) {
return null;
}
String[] transportTypeArr = new String[transportTypes.size()];
int index = 0;
for(TransportType transportType : transportTypes) {
transportTypeArr[index++] = transportType.name();
}
return transportTypeArr;
}
}
